PDA

View Full Version : سوال: ساختن پسوند اختصاصی



vahidvb
پنج شنبه 06 تیر 1387, 23:21 عصر
دوستان می خواستم اطلاعاتی در مورد ساختار پسوند یا File Type داشته باشم و بدونم امکانش هست یک پسوند اختصاصی ساخت مثلا FileName.BBC ؟؟
مثلاً فایل متنی باشه ولی نشه اون رو با NotePad یا ... باز کرد و فقط با برنامه خودش باز بشه

mohsen57
پنج شنبه 06 تیر 1387, 23:45 عصر
پسوند اختصاصی؟! یعنی می خوای وقتی روش دابل کلیک میشه ان فایل با برنامه ای که شما می خوای باز بشه؟
شما باید پسوند رو برای ویندوز تعریف کنی و مشخص کنی که فایل ها با پسوند BBC رو با برنامه که شما تعیین می کنید باز کنه.

ابوذر محمودی
جمعه 07 تیر 1387, 02:13 صبح
ببین دوست عزیز . اگه منظورتون ساختن فایل با پسوندی که اشاره کردید از داخل خود برنامه وی بی است ، که باید بگم هیچ محدودیتی نداره و شما فایل با هر پسوندی رو می تونید از داخل برنامه بسازید .
اگه مشکلتون شناسایی اون فایل توسط ویندوزه ، خب باید پسوند فایل رو درون رجیستری بزاری .
که این هم از طریق وی بی می شه.
فقط یه کم کد نویسی داره

vahidvb
جمعه 07 تیر 1387, 10:24 صبح
ای بابا دوستان بنده واضح عرض کردم ، تمام چیزهایی که گفتید رو میدونم من که نگفتم رجیستر ببینید شما اگه یک فایل درست کنید با اسم مثلا

Open "C:\a.bbc" for output as #1
Print 1,"Test"
Close #1

عزیزان الان اگه a.bbc رو با notepad باز کنیم چی میشه ؟ من میخوام فایل اینجا شناخته نشه حله ؟؟؟؟؟
یعنی تو notepad باز نشه !!!

__siavash__
جمعه 07 تیر 1387, 10:38 صبح
دوستان می خواستم اطلاعاتی در مورد ساختار پسوند یا File Type داشته باشم و بدونم امکانش هست یک پسوند اختصاصی ساخت مثلا FileName.BBC ؟؟
مثلاً فایل متنی باشه ولی نشه اون رو با NotePad یا ... باز کرد و فقط با برنامه خودش باز بشه

شما باید اطلاعات رو به هر روشی که میخواید کد کنید بعد توی یه فایل با پسوند مورد نظر قرار بدید بعد اون پسوند رو رجیستر کنید
حالا با دبل کلیک روی این پسوند فایل با برنامه شما باز میشه و فقط برنامه شما میتونه اونو دیکد کنه (پس اگه با NotePad باز بشه اطلاعاتش مفهوم نیست )
برای رجیستر کردن پسوند هم به تاپیک زیر مراجعه کنید !!!

باز کردن فایل های نا شناخته ویندوز (http://barnamenevis.org/forum/showthread.php?t=73218&highlight=register)

vahidvb
جمعه 07 تیر 1387, 17:11 عصر
شما باید اطلاعات رو به هر روشی که میخواید کد کنید بعد توی یه فایل با پسوند مورد نظر قرار بدید بعد اون پسوند رو رجیستر کنید
حالا با دبل کلیک روی این پسوند فایل با برنامه شما باز میشه و فقط برنامه شما میتونه اونو دیکد کنه (پس اگه با NotePad باز بشه اطلاعاتش مفهوم نیست )
برای رجیستر کردن پسوند هم به تاپیک زیر مراجعه کنید !!!

باز کردن فایل های نا شناخته ویندوز (http://barnamenevis.org/forum/showthread.php?t=73218&highlight=register)

دوست عزیز شما همون حرفهای قبلی رو به شکل دیگه ای زدید بنده به وسیله فرمان open اگر فایلی درست کنم پسوند اون رو هر چی بزارم اگر open with بشه با notepad باز میشه به خدا من رجیستر رو دو سال پیش انجام دادم اینو نمیگم
اصلا یه مثال میزنم شما فایل ضمیمه رو دی ال کن Project 1.exe رو اجرا کن تو مسیر برنامه فایلی درست میشه با نام X.XXX حالا اونو با NotePad باز کن چی میشه مینویسه Hello world من میخوام این متن من تو NotePad باز نشه ( منظورم رجیستر شدن پسوند تو ویندوز نیست )

ابوذر محمودی
شنبه 08 تیر 1387, 00:30 صبح
سلام
اینارو داشته باش برمی گردم توضیح هم می دم

ابوذر محمودی
شنبه 08 تیر 1387, 00:40 صبح
این 2 فایل برای رمز گذاری متن یا فایل کاملا مناسبه .
اگه احیانا باز هم کد یا برنامه خواستید می تونم براتون بزارم .
فایل اول یه رشته می گیره و اونو رمز گذاری می کنه طوری که حتی نمیشه بخونیش .
virus30ya30 رو ببین چه شکلی کرد "¼mù”Y(üÎr$îÎ
فایل دوم برای رمز گذاری روی فایل هستش .
شما خودتون هم می تونید یه الگوریتم پیاده سازی کنید .
در کل شما باید قبل از ساختن فایل اونو encrypt کنید و برای استفاده در برنامتون اونو decrypt کنید.
یا اینکه بعد از ساختن فایل اونو encrypt کنید .
فکر می کنم منظورمو کامل گرفته باشد (با پی ام).

SeyedMoosavi
شنبه 08 تیر 1387, 06:57 صبح
شما باید اطلاعات رو به هر روشی که میخواید کد کنید بعد توی یه فایل با پسوند مورد نظر قرار بدید بعد اون پسوند رو رجیستر کنید
حالا با دبل کلیک روی این پسوند فایل با برنامه شما باز میشه و فقط برنامه شما میتونه اونو دیکد کنه (پس اگه با NotePad باز بشه اطلاعاتش مفهوم نیست )
برای رجیستر کردن پسوند هم به تاپیک زیر مراجعه کنید !!!

باز کردن فایل های نا شناخته ویندوز (http://barnamenevis.org/forum/showthread.php?t=73218&highlight=register)
کاری که دوستمون گفتند فکر کنم بهترین راه باشه و من فکر میکنم که ایشون کامل منظور شما رو فهمیدن شما میخوای ناتپد بازش نکه یا هر چیزه دیگه ای ولی اگر شما دقت کنید اگر یک فیلم رو هم با ناتپد باز کنید باز میشه اما توش چرت و پرت نوشته فقط شما هم باید نوشته هات رو کد کنی که حالت رمزی داشته باشه و فقط برنامه بفهمه منظور از نوشته ها چیه نه شخص یا چیز دیگه ای

vahidvb
شنبه 08 تیر 1387, 11:13 صبح
کاری که دوستمون گفتند فکر کنم بهترین راه باشه و من فکر میکنم که ایشون کامل منظور شما رو فهمیدن شما میخوای ناتپد بازش نکه یا هر چیزه دیگه ای ولی اگر شما دقت کنید اگر یک فیلم رو هم با ناتپد باز کنید باز میشه اما توش چرت و پرت نوشته فقط شما هم باید نوشته هات رو کد کنی که حالت رمزی داشته باشه و فقط برنامه بفهمه منظور از نوشته ها چیه نه شخص یا چیز دیگه ای

بله درست می فرمایید دوست مون ویروس هم همچین چیزی رو داده اند.

drwatson
پنج شنبه 20 تیر 1387, 11:21 صبح
ببین دوست عزیز . اگه منظورتون ساختن فایل با پسوندی که اشاره کردید از داخل خود برنامه وی بی است ، که باید بگم هیچ محدودیتی نداره و شما فایل با هر پسوندی رو می تونید از داخل برنامه بسازید .
اگه مشکلتون شناسایی اون فایل توسط ویندوزه ، خب باید پسوند فایل رو درون رجیستری بزاری .
که این هم از طریق وی بی می شه.
فقط یه کم کد نویسی داره

میشه بگید کجای رجیستری(کدوم مسیر)
ممنون